What is Pour-Over Will?
A pour-over will is an estate planning document that acts as a safety net for your assets. Here's how it works: if you have a living trust, your pour-over will directs any assets not already in that trust to "pour over" into it upon your death. In California, this is especially valuable because it prevents probate on those assets and ensures they're distributed according to your trust instructions, not California intestacy laws. Without a pour-over will, assets outside your trust could be subject to probate—a lengthy, public, and costly process. Your pour-over will also names a guardian for minor children and an executor to manage your estate, giving you complete control over your legacy.
